How-To Geek on MSN
7 Python mistakes that make your code slow (and the fixes that matter)
Python is a language that seems easy to do, especially for prototyping, but make sure not to make these common mistakes when coding.
Add Yahoo as a preferred source to see more of our stories on Google. For the first time in more than two decades, there's a new hard-copy update to the Merriam-Webster Dictionary. It adds more than 5 ...
How Merriam-Webster decides to add new words, phrases to dictionary Posted: November 21, 2025 | Last updated: February 5, 2026 For the first time in more than two decades, there's a new hard-copy ...
Functions are the building blocks of Python programs. They let you write reusable code, reduce duplication, and make projects easier to maintain. In this guide, we’ll walk through all the ways you can ...
The default Python install on Windows 11 comes packed with a variety of helpful tools and features. After a you successfully install Python on Windows, you should test out Python's built-in REPL tools ...
Microsoft has announced a number of new Copilot-related features that are being added to various Office apps. That includes adding Copilot for Python support in Excel. Microsoft has been adding ...
The fascinating thing about languages is that they're constantly changing, meaning they're not dead. With time, languages survive because the meaning behind words evolves, and new words are created ...
Can you combine dictionaries in Python? Yes, you can combine 2 or more dictionaries. There are various methods for this—much more than the ones mentioned here. These are the most used ones. Create the ...
Failed to save add-on configuration, Missing option 'attempts' in root in Z-Wave JS (local_zwave_js). Got {'device': '/dev/serial/by-id/usb-Silicon_Labs_Zooz_ZST10 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results